Job Title: Data Engineer
Position Summary:
Magna Legal Services is seeking a Data Engineer to lead the design, security, and scalability of our Snowflake data platform. This role will play a critical part in building enterprise-grade data models, enforcing best practices, and enabling analytics and AI use cases through a secure, high-performing data foundation. You'll help shape a secure, scalable data platform that powers analytics, reporting, and AI across the organization — while setting standards that allow the data team to grow sustainably.
Key Responsibilities:
Design, own, and maintain core enterprise data models.Provide architectural leadership by defining and enforcing data engineering standards and best practices.Implement and manage Snowflake security and RBAC, ensuring secure, scalable access across analytics and AI use cases.Build and maintain reusable dbt macros, seeds, and utility functions.Leverage advanced dbt features including incremental models, snapshots, and exposures.Optimize and refactor complex SQL for performance, reliability, and maintainability.Implement and maintain CI/CD workflows (Git branching, automated testing, code reviews).Monitor Snowflake warehouse and query performance.Drive Snowflake cost optimization initiatives (warehouse sizing, caching, workload management).Mentor and support junior data engineering resources.Partner with leadership to co-own Snowflake COE and data governance practices.
Qualifications:
5+ years of experience in data engineering or analytics engineering.Deep hands-on experience with Snowflake, including performance tuning and RBAC.Strong production experience with dbt.Advanced SQL skills with a focus on optimization.Experience implementing CI/CD pipelines for data teams.Ability to design scalable, reusable data architectures.Strong communication skills and comfort working cross-functionally.
Nice to have:
Experience with enterprise data governance or COE models.Exposure to AI/ML data enablement.Experience managing cloud data platform costs.
